1. There are a number of ways to express concentration of a solution. This includes molarity. Molarity is expressed as the number of moles of solute per volume of the solution. The concentration of the solution is calculated as follows:
Molarity = 612 g (1 mol / 110.96 g) / 3.04 L
Molarity = 1.81 M
1.81 M is the polarity of a solution that contains 612 grams of CaCl2 in 3.04 liters of solution.

The ingredients such as honey, jellies, Jams, preserves and other food which have high sugar content are contaminated hardly by the bacteria because due to the presence of high amount of the sugar and carbohydrates, the solution of the them becomes hypertonic in nature and if a bacteria acts on such solution, the result is the loss of the water from their cell and ultimately the bacteria dies. So, they remain fresh even if their containers are left open at the room temperature.
